Yes, FaZe Clan was sold. The once high-flying esports and content creation organization, FaZe Holdings (FAZE.O), was acquired by GameSquare (GAME.V) in an all-stock deal in October 2023. This acquisition marks a significant shift for FaZe Clan, which had experienced substantial financial difficulties after its initial high valuation. The deal was valued at approximately $17 million, a stark contrast to its initial $1 billion valuation.

The Acquisition Details

The acquisition saw GameSquare effectively take control of FaZe Clan in an all-stock transaction. This means that FaZe Holdings shareholders received approximately 0.14 GameSquare shares for each FaZe share they owned. While the acquisition aimed to consolidate two companies in the gaming and esports space, the significantly lower valuation of FaZe at the time of the deal underscores the challenges the organization faced.

The acquisition was not a result of a thriving business but rather a rescue bid for a company that was struggling with substantial losses. The financial downturn for FaZe, once valued at $1 billion, was severe enough to lead to this acquisition, ultimately changing its future landscape. GameSquare, backed by Dallas Cowboys owner Jerry Jones, will hold a majority stake – about 55% – in the combined entity. FaZe Clan’s former investors will own the remaining portion of the company.

The Road to Acquisition

FaZe Clan’s path to being acquired was paved with a series of financial setbacks. Despite its popularity and influence in the gaming world, the company reported a $48.7 million loss from operations the previous year. This financial strain, coupled with a default by investors on a large portion of capital, severely impacted the organization and its share price. The situation led to layoffs and a substantial decrease in its market value. These factors created the perfect environment for the GameSquare takeover.

What This Means for FaZe Clan

The acquisition by GameSquare represents a new chapter for FaZe Clan. While the brand still carries significant weight in the gaming world, the operational control now lies with GameSquare. The deal aims to leverage the combined strengths of both organizations, potentially leading to better financial management and strategic growth. The hope is that GameSquare can bring a level of stability that FaZe Clan desperately needed. The future of FaZe’s individual content creators, esports teams, and overall branding strategies will likely be heavily influenced by this acquisition.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Who bought FaZe Clan?

GameSquare Holdings (GAME.V), a gaming and esports company backed by Jerry Jones, acquired FaZe Clan in an all-stock deal.

2. How much was FaZe Clan sold for?

The acquisition was valued at approximately $17 million.

3. What was FaZe Clan’s initial valuation?

FaZe Clan was initially valued at $1 billion when it went public through a merger with a special-purpose acquisition company. This valuation was later reduced to $725 million.

4. How much is FaZe Clan worth now?

As of November 2023, FaZe Clan has a market cap of approximately $13.35 million.

5. Why did FaZe Clan’s valuation decline so drastically?

Several factors contributed to the drastic decline including heavy financial losses, investors defaulting on capital commitments and high operating expenses.

6. Has FaZe Clan been losing money?

Yes, FaZe Clan has been losing money. They reported a $48.7 million loss from operations the previous year.

7. Who are the major investors in FaZe Clan?

FaZe Clan is funded by 29 investors including Cox Enterprises and Jonathan Keidan. Nick Lewin is the largest individual shareholder.

8. What was FaZe Clan’s revenue?

FaZe Clan’s revenue (TTM) was $59.65 million. In 2022, they generated $51.21 million.

9. What are FaZe Clan’s primary sources of income?

FaZe Clan’s primary sources of income include brand sponsorships, content revenue, and esports revenue.

10. What is the average salary for a FaZe Clan employee?

The average salary for a FaZe Clan employee ranges from approximately $79,301 to $102,184 annually, but this can vary widely by position, department, and experience.

11. Who was the previous CEO of FaZe Clan?

Trink was the CEO of FaZe Clan before being terminated in September 2023. Christoph Pachler was appointed as the interim CEO.
